R.I.P. Martin Landau 1928-2017

Actor Martin Landau, best known for his roles on the TV series Mission: Impossible and Space: 1999 , and in the movies Ed Wood and Crimes and Misdemeanors , has passed away at the age of 89. R.I.P. Don Rickles 1926-2017

Legendary insult comic Don Rickles has passed away at the age of 90 from kidney failure. His career spanned six decades, and while he trained as a serious actor, he is best known for his abrasive stand-up comedy act.
